Professional wrestlers are actors

They are just like any other entertainers in the world. They put on a show, and people enjoy it. The difference is that their show is in a ring, and they use their athleticism to perform exciting stunts. Many professional wrestlers began their careers as athletes in other sports. They then transitioned into professional wrestling because of the athletic challenge it posed and the opportunity to entertain people.

Professional wrestlers are some of the most well-trained and physically fit athletes in the world. They engage in a strenuous training regimen that includes weightlifting, cardio, and wrestling practice. This allows them to perform incredible stunts and strikes in the ring.

They have to portray a character on screen or live event

They are often seen as heroes or villains based on their actions in the ring. There are good guys that fight for justice and bad guys that try to cheat to win the match. The characteristics of their characters have different variations depending on where they perform. American professional wrestlers tend to play larger-than-life characters who appear invincible, while Japanese professional wrestlers tend to play more realistic characters.

Due to the scripted nature of the matches, professional wrestlers are considered actors. They have to study their character’s background and motivations in order to properly portray them in the ring. Since most modern wrestling is based on a planned script, they need to know exactly what is going to happen before it does, and how to react.

Wrestlers’ Lives are Hard

Professional wrestlers make good money for their performances which is the only opportunity they have to live. But it’s not easy. They may get dizzy or even break some bones if they are hit hard or jump onto a table carelessly. Some of them suffer from serious injuries or even die because of the hard strikes in the ring. For this reason, they are only considered as sports entertainers and not athletes.

Their lives outside the ring are no easier than inside it. Professional wrestlers typically live out of suitcases to reduce time between matches. They spend weeks on the road away from families, friends, and other people. During the week, they may wrestle in one city before flying to another city for a match on the weekend.
